[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Home
ITM ENGINE COMPONENTS 286056 Water Pump
Post Buying Request
Connecting Buyers Width China Suppliers
Similar Products
252539
ACDELCO 252539 Water Pump
1312363
BECK/ARNLEY 1312363 Water Pump
252949
ACDELCO 252949 Water Pump
45050
GATES 45050 Water Pump
98083
BOSCH 98083 Water Pump
5573126
CARDONE SELECT 5573126 Water Pump
571774
A-1 CARDONE 571774 Water Pump
42574
GATES 42574 Water Pump
CP3192
BGA CP3192 Water Pump
251692
ACDELCO 251692 Water Pump
FWP2079
FIRST LINE FWP2079 Water Pump
506829
VALEO 506829 Water Pump